From 2d48e0fe2f6308d62de9f3904d495bc4fa894a90 Mon Sep 17 00:00:00 2001 From: Birte Kristina Friesel Date: Tue, 28 Nov 2023 21:35:42 +0100 Subject: hafas-m: do not show messages that are irrelevant for --via filter --- bin/hafas-m |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'bin') diff --git a/bin/hafas-m b/bin/hafas-m index 602f639..f4212dd 100755 --- a/bin/hafas-m +++ b/bin/hafas-m @@ -482,6 +482,7 @@ for my $d (@results) { for my $message ( $d->messages ) { if ( $message->ref_count > 0 ) { + $message->{show} = 1; $info_line = sprintf( '(%d) %s', $message->{id}, $info_line ); } } @@ -523,7 +524,7 @@ for my $d (@results) { display_result(@output); for my $m ( $status->messages ) { - if ( $m->ref_count > 0 ) { + if ( $m->ref_count > 0 and $m->{show} ) { if ( $m->short ) { printf( "\n# (%d) %s\n# %s\n", $m->{id}, $m->short, $m->text ); } -- cgit v1.2.3